Transaction 82dda2615e5e4018ea27e1047f6c65c0f212895ef7dfd19a1cf10171bb25974c
1 Input
2 Outputs
- 82dda2615e5e4018ea27e1047f6c65c0f212895ef7dfd19a1cf10171bb25974c:0
- 82dda2615e5e4018ea27e1047f6c65c0f212895ef7dfd19a1cf10171bb25974c:1
value 9883067
address 3K7EZycBY8cRojzpUq6idTTr5nwGpaJjGC
value 2298028097
address 1FmrmiDsd3FTjWypX89Xx5Xvi615oHXa1o